Sha256: 3db923946840d315cd9a60fe0ea7a30dfaa8f9fa93423f00e519bb631c9c4302

Contents?: true

Size: 394 Bytes

Versions: 7

Compression:

Stored size: 394 Bytes

Contents

# frozen_string_literal: true

module SolidusSubscriptions
  module Spree
    module Order
      module AfterCreate
        def ensure_line_items_present
          super unless subscription_order?
        end

        def send_cancel_email
          super unless subscription_order?
        end
      end
    end
  end
end

Spree::Order.prepend(SolidusSubscriptions::Spree::Order::AfterCreate)

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
solidus_subscriptions-2.0.2 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-2.0.1 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-2.0.0 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-1.1.0 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-1.0.1 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-1.0.0 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b
solidus_subscriptions-1.0.0.rc1 app/decorators/models/solidus_subscriptions/spree/order/after_create.rb